Fishing out of expansion LNH 2000

The fishing out of expansion of the LNH of 2000 is the last of large the fishing out of expansion of the LNH; it allowed the entry of the Wild of Minnesota and the Blue Jackets de Columbus. Each of the two teams chose 26 players, that is to say 1 per established team (the Predators of Nashville and the Thrashers of Atlanta being excluded under the terms of the fact that they two more recent had arrived in the league).
